1ee893d595
This adds support for the job specific secret token in the gitlab build trigger. This feature was added to the "Gitlab Plugin" with version 1.4.1 (released Sep 24, 2016). Excerpt from the changelog: "Add possiblity to configure secret tokens per job to allow only web hooks with the correct token to trigger builds." Change-Id: Id1ede4a6a51a231f60a39bfaefbadd8f849076e4
24 lines
679 B
YAML
24 lines
679 B
YAML
triggers:
|
|
- gitlab:
|
|
trigger-push: false
|
|
trigger-merge-request: false
|
|
trigger-open-merge-request-push: both
|
|
trigger-note-request: false
|
|
note-regex: Retrigger
|
|
ci-skip: false
|
|
wip-skip: false
|
|
set-build-description: false
|
|
add-note-merge-request: false
|
|
add-vote-merge-request: false
|
|
accept-merge-request-on-success: true
|
|
add-ci-message: true
|
|
branch-filter-type: RegexBasedFilter
|
|
include-branches:
|
|
- include1
|
|
- include2
|
|
exclude-branches:
|
|
- exclude1
|
|
- exclude2
|
|
target-branch-regex: '(.*debug.*|.*release.*)'
|
|
secret-token: 'secret-build-token'
|